At work I took some time to work on a nifty little program call PRTG. It does easy SNMP monitoring not as flexible as cacti but easier to configure and has remote probes that allow easy monitoring of remote sites. It will also do WMI monitoring so I can get exchange metrics too. It saves me time. For $500 that is not to bad. Any one that needs SNMP monitoring should look at it.
